OKLAHOMA CITY (AP) – BancFirst Corp. (BANF) on Thursday reported third-quarter profit of $20.9 million.

The bank, based in Oklahoma City, said it had earnings of 63 cents per share.

The results did not meet Wall Street expectations. The average estimate of three analysts surveyed by Zacks Investment Research was for earnings of 75 cents per share.

BancFirst shares have fallen 29% since the beginning of the year. In the final minutes of trading on Thursday, shares hit $44.31, a decline of 21% in the last 12 months.
